MGASA-2015-0184 Updated fcgi packages fix CVE-2012-6687
Updated fcgi packages fix security vulnerability: FCGI does not perform range checks for file descriptors before use of the FDSET macro. This FDSET macro could allow for more than 1024 total file descriptors to be monitored in the closing state. This may allow remote attackers to cause a denial o...

glibc: getaddrinfo() writes DNS queries to random file descriptors under high load
It was discovered that, under certain circumstances, glibc's getaddrinfo function would send DNS queries to random file descriptors. An attacker could potentially use this flaw to send DNS queries to unintended recipients, resulting in information disclosure or data loss due to the application...

tor: multiple issues
CVE-2015-2928 "disgleirio" discovered that a malicious client could trigger an assertion failure in a Tor instance providing a hidden service, thus rendering the service inaccessible. CVE-2013-7423
CVE-2013-7423: in glibc, the send_dg path can cause DNS queries to be written to unintended file descriptors under load, enabling local access to sensitive information.
